From what I've heard, the Comp Cams XFI NSR and XFI VSR cams sound similar to stock idle. Brenspeed I think has both of those.
The most power cams are the Comp Cams XFI SPR series but those have a pretty good lope to them so it'll be obvious you're "cammed" with those.
The Comp Cams Thumpr and FRPP Hot Rod cams would be out of the question big time if you want a stockish idle. Those are about as far from stock idle as you can get!

I made the mistake of having my local shop Dynotune it. $300 down the drain as I was curious about the difference between their tune and the Brenspeed. Brenspeeds tune had a smoother idle and more HP and costs like $50 unless you buy the part from them and the tune is free. If you are buying the tune from them you go to their website and pay for however many tunes you want. I bought the 3 pak and it is cheap unless you have nitrous the charge extra, should say special nitrous tune. They then contact you and you fill out a sheet with all your mods. Send it back and in a few days you receive an e-mail with your tunes attached. Load them on your tuner and onto your car and hit the road. Brenspeed Rocks!!!
